Port chine
So today with the help of a couple of friends, we bent the port chine and clamped it into place. I built a new 18 foot steam tunnel since the last time I had to bend wood I used essentially a plastic bag to steam which didn't work as well as I would have liked.
This is the new steam tunnel made out of 8 inch duct and insulation.
Inside the tunnel I put doweling to insure ventilation around the board.
Then I steamed the board and attached.

After the chine cools and dries, I'll adjust it to fit better, then drill and attach permanently before routing it out like I did the keel.
